Methyl Cyanoacetate (Methyl 2-cyanoacetate) is a versatile organic compound with the molecular formula C4H5NO2 and CAS number 411235-57-9 (also listed under 105-34-0). This clear to pale yellow liquid is widely used in organic synthesis, pharmaceuticals, and agrochemical applications due to its reactive cyano and ester functional groups. With a molecular weight of 99.09 g/mol and a boiling point of approximately 203??C, it offers excellent solubility in common organic solvents like ethanol, ether, and acetone. Methyl cyanoacetate is a critical intermediate in the production of fine chemicals, dyes, and vitamin B1. It is supplied in high purity (??98%) with stringent quality control to ensure consistency for research and industrial processes. Proper storage in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area is recommended to maintain stability.
- CAS No: 411235-57-9
- Molecular Formula: C4H5NO2
- Molecular Weight: 99.09
- Exact Mass: 99.032028402
- Monoisotopic Mass: 99.032028402
- IUPAC Name: methyl 2-cyanoacetate
- SMILES: COC(=O)CC#N
- Synonyms: METHYL CYANOACETATE, Methyl 2-cyanoacetate, 105-34-0, Cyanoacetic acid methyl ester, Methyl cyanoethanoate
Application
Methyl cyanoacetate is a key building block in organic synthesis, particularly for the preparation of cyanoacrylates (superglues) and heterocyclic compounds. It is widely employed in pharmaceutical research for synthesizing intermediates in drug development, such as antihypertensive and antiviral agents. Additionally, this compound serves as a precursor in agrochemical manufacturing for crop protection products. Its reactivity also makes it valuable in dye and pigment production.
